I read that dandruff is caused by some sort of fungus. Try apple cider vinegar. Soak your beard with it for about 10 minutes and then rinse (repeat for a few days). The vinegar should help kill the fungus. I've tried this on my scalp and have seen some improvement. Rubbing coconut oil and tea tree oil on your beard may also help.
